Pet Friendly Bradbury Mountain State Park
Bradbury Mountain State Park Bradbury Mountain State Park is dog-friendly. Covering 730 acres of forested land in total, the park is home to 21 miles of hiking trails that can be used to explore the area. Bradbury Mountain is 485 foot high and offers wonderful views of the surrounding area from the top. Visitors recommend checking the area out during the fall season to witness the array of colors on the trees in every direction. Fido is welcome to join you on a leash under six feet, as long as owners clean up after them. Bradbury Mountain State Park is open every day of the week from 9am until sunset. See Details

Casco Bay Lines All aboard this working mailboat of Casco Bay Lines in Portland, ME! You and your furry friend will be able to see the islands of Casco Bay, including Little Diamond, Great Diamond, Long, Cliff, and Chebeague, as you ride onboard the dog-friendly boat bringing mail and freight to the islands. Just make sure Fido is leashed during this unique boat tour. Ticket fees vary for people and dogs. See Details
Quarry Run Dog Park Quarry Run Dog Park in Portland, ME, has seven acres of fenced, off-leash play space for dogs and their humans to enjoy. Inside the large fenced area is a smaller fenced area for smaller dogs to play without stress. Outside of the park, there are acres of trails to explore with your leashed dog. Bring your own water and waste bags and be aware that it can get quite muddy after rain. See Details

Fort Williams Park Leashed dogs are welcome to enjoy Fort Williams Park with their humans. Located adjacent to the famous Portland Head Light, Fort Williams Park offers more than 90 acres of space where you and your pup can enjoy a picnic, walk along the paths, explore the cliff-side loop and rocky beach, and spend a day in the great outdoors. Dogs must be leashed at all times. See Details

East End Beach at Eastern Promenade Park Off-Leash Area Bring your pet for a bit of off-leash play in the designated areas of East End Beach and the Northwest Shore at this Portland city park. Off-leash hours are in the summer (Memorial Day to Labor Day) before 9am and after 5pm, and in the winter (Labor Day to Memorial Day) anytime during park hours (5am-10pm). See Details

Range Pond State Park Dogs are allowed to join their owners at Range Pond State Park in Poland, Maine. Located along the northeast shore of beautiful Lower Range Pond, you'll discover a sand beach swim area and a picnic spot that overlooks the water. There are a couple of pet-friendly trails that weave around the park as well, including Old Fields Trail that loops through the pine forest at Range Pond and the Railroad Trail that leads through old logging roads and railroad beds, with just one short hill. Visitors should be aware that pets aren't allowed on State Park beaches between April 1 and September 30. You can bring Fido with you to enjoy the park if they are on a leash under six feet and all mess is cleaned up after them. Range Pond State Park is open every day of the week from 9am until sunset. Willard Beach Willard Beach is a public beach less than 5 minutes from Portland. In the summer months, dogs can run off leash (under voice control) in the off-season, October 1 through April 30, from 6:00 am to 9:00 am. Between May 1 and September 30, dogs are not allowed on the beach except between the hours of 7:00 am and 9:00 am and 7:00 pm and 9:00 pm. Willard Beach is a great sandy beach with cold, but inviting water for swimmers. Dogs love to play and romp on this scenic beach! Dog owners are required to have a leash in hand at all times. Off-leash dogs must be kept within 100 feet and under voice control. Pet waste must be bagged and properly disposed of in a trash receptacle or carried out of the park. Entry into sand dune vegetation by dogs and/or people is unlawful and strictly prohibited. See Details

Mountain Division Trail The Mountain Division Trail is one of 1600 rail-trails supported by Rails-to-Trails Conservancy, a nonprofit organization that is working to create a nationwide network of trails from former rail lines and connecting corridors. Previously an unused railroad corridor, this "rail-trail" is now a great place to walk Fido in Windham! The map below shows a parking area with convenient access to the Mountain Division Trail.
